- Clark was drafted by the Atlanta Falcons in the fourth round with 113th overall Pick in the 2023 NFL Draft were he played in 11 games but he got to start in 5 games of the last 5 games in the regular season.
Clark Phillips III stats: 27 Total Tackles & 5 PD
